Traditional IRA Advantages

104 5

    Lower Tax Liability

    • The contributions to a traditional IRA account grow tax-deferred, so no capital gains taxes are due until the money is withdrawn. This reduces the individual's tax liability.

    Deductibility

    • Contributions to a traditional IRA are tax-deductible, based on a number of factors such as the investor's tax filing status and modified adjusted gross income. This enables the investor to lower his or her taxable income today, while saving for retirement in the future.

    Flexible Eligibility Requirements

    • Almost anyone can qualify to establish a traditional IRA, because the eligibility requirements are relatively flexible. For example, unlike most other retirement plans including the Roth IRA, there are no income limits imposed for eligibility purposes.

    Compound Interest

    • The deposits in an IRA account not only earn interest on the investor's contributions but also on the interest earned from those original contributions.

    Bankruptcy Protection

    • In the event of a bankruptcy, contributions to a traditional IRA are protected from creditors by federal law.

    Self-Directed

    • The investor has full discretion over the investment decisions and strategies for the contributions he makes to a traditional IRA.
